Abstract
Increasing the fatigue life of the laminated coupling helps to enhance the working stability of the transmission system. To this end, this study establishes a quasi-static mechanical analysis model of the laminated coupling under the action of external torque, and grasps the stress change law of the dangerous part of the lamination. The fatigue life of the laminated sheet is obtained using the S-N curve method. Response surface models of spacer thickness, inclination angle and excess with respect to fatigue life of the laminations are developed by the Box Behnken method. Finally, a study on the optimization of the structure-process parameters of the coupling is carried out. The results show that when the intermediate shaft thickness is 14 mm, the inclination angle is 85.75°, the excess amount is 0.126 mm, and the fatigue life of the coupling is increased by 15.0% compared with the original structure, which ensures the stability and reliability of the shaft system.
